From SALC: Daniel Digashu, one-half of one of the two couples fighting for the right to be recognised by the Namibian state, writes about how they found community in their historic journey to the Supreme Court. The queer people of Namibia (young and not) are fighting not only for their rights but for their very lives. At this hearing, it was a breath of fresh air to see so many young people from the queer community show up for themselves in unity. The couples now await the Namibian Supreme Court’s decision on whether to take a step forward for equality or to maintain the discriminatory and harmful status quo.
